slippage

What does slippage mean?

The difference between the price you expect on a trade and the price you actually get, caused by volatility or thin liquidity. DEX users set a slippage tolerance to control it.

"Liquidity was so thin the swap hit 12% slippage."

Origin

Traditional trading term, essential in AMM-based DEX trading.

Frequently asked questions

What is slippage in crypto trading?
Slippage is the difference between the price you expect on a trade and the price you actually get, caused by volatility or thin liquidity.
What is slippage tolerance?
It's the maximum price difference you'll accept on a DEX swap; if the trade would move beyond that percentage, it fails instead of executing.
How do you reduce slippage?
Trade in pools with deeper liquidity, use smaller order sizes, or split a large trade into pieces to limit price impact.
